Con la libreria data.table:
as.data.table(tus.datos)
tus.datos[, mean(Long), by=Año]
Suerte !!!
eric.
On 27/08/18 19:23, Carlos Ortega wrote:
Hola,
Puedes hacerlo de muchas formas, pero por seguir lo que más se utiliza
últimamente de "dplyr"...
library(dplyr)
my_res <- talla %>%
group_by(Año) %>%
summarise( val_avg = mean(Long), n = n())
my_res
Saludos,
Carlos Ortega
www.qualiytexcellence.es
El 27 de agosto de 2018, 23:19, MAURICIO MARDONES <[email protected]
escribió:
Estimada lista
la pregunta es muy básica, pero necesito saber la Long media para cada año.
Estoy pillando en el bucle.
head(talla)
X Long Año
1 1 56 2016
2 2 58 2016
3 3 58 2016
4 4 58 2016
5 5 58 2016
6 6 58 2016
tail(talla)
X Long Año
2567630 2567630 86 2000
2567631 2567631 88 2000
2567632 2567632 88 2000
2567633 2567633 88 2000
2567634 2567634 89 2000
2567635 2567635 95 2000
agradecería!
Saludos
--
*Mauricio Mardones Inostroza*
Investigador Departamento Evaluación de Recursos
Instituto de Fomento Pesquero - IFOP
Valparaíso - Chile
+56-32-2151442
www.ifop.cl
--
C*ertificación ISO 9001/2008*: Sistema de Datos
Biológico-Pesqueros (Arica,
Iquique, Coquimbo, Valparaíso, San Antonio, Talcahuano y Calbuco,
pesquerías industriales y artesanales)
[[alternative HTML version deleted]]
_______________________________________________
R-help-es mailing list
[email protected]
https://stat.ethz.ch/mailman/listinfo/r-help-es
_______________________________________________
R-help-es mailing list
[email protected]
https://stat.ethz.ch/mailman/listinfo/r-help-es